Default Two women in bar defend Mel Gibson

August 8, 2006 - 10:32AM

Two women who were downing beers with actor Mel Gibson before he was pulled over for drink driving in the US say he was not "an angry drunk saying anti-Jewish things" on the night he was arrested.

Julie Smith, 27, and Kimberley Lesak, 29, who have broken their silence about their meeting with the Hollywood star, say Gibson spent the night talking about his family, News Limited papers reported today.

Gibson has made headlines around the world after unleashing an anti-Jewish tirade when arrested for drunken driving after a night at Malibu's Moonshadows bar on July 28.

He was charged this week with two misdemeanour counts of driving under the influence of alcohol.

According to the two blondes, who were infamously photographed with Gibson in the bar, the actor was "just trying to be a normal guy" and spent the night talking about his wife Robyn, who he described as a "saint", and children.
"He floated around talking to everyone," Ms Lesak, from Kentucky, was quoted as saying, adding she had no idea the actor was an alcoholic.

"We now know he was over the legal limit - but at that point he was not stumbling drunk."

Ms Smith, who went to the bar to drown her sorrows with her friend after ending her engagement, said it really was a "Jekyll and Hyde transformation".

"He wasn't an angry drunk saying anti-Jewish things when we saw him," the San Diego woman said.

"He was being very friendly and you just kind of forgot he's this mega superstar."
